Carne Guisada Puertorriqueña

A hearty and flavorful Puerto Rican beef stew, Carne Guisada, featuring tender chunks of beef slow-cooked in a rich, savory sauce with sofrito, potatoes, and olives. This classic dish is perfect served with white rice.

Forberedelsestid25 minutes
Koketid2 hours 30 minutes
Total tid2 hours 55 minutes
Porsjoner6
VanskelighetsgradMedium

🧂 Ingredienser

  • 2.5 lbs Beef chuck roast(cut into 1-inch cubes)
  • 2 teaspoons Adobo seasoning
  • 1 tablespoon Olive oil
  • 0.25 cup Sofrito
  • 1 medium Onion(sliced)
  • 2 teaspoons Sazón seasoning with annatto
  • 4 cups Beef broth
  • 2 tablespoons Tomato paste
  • 2 leaves Bay leaves
  • 2 medium Potatoes(peeled and cut into 1-inch chunks)
  • 1 cup Carrots(chopped)
  • 0.25 cup Pimento-stuffed olives(pitted)
  • Salt(to taste)

💡 Profesjonelle tips

  • For extra tender beef, you can cook it in a slow cooker on low for 6-8 hours after searing.
  • If you don't have sofrito, you can mince 1/2 onion, 2 cloves garlic, and 1/4 green bell pepper and sauté them.
  • This stew tastes even better the next day.

  • Add a splash of red wine to the broth for deeper flavor.
  • Include other root vegetables like yuca or ñame.
  • Serve with tostones or mofongo.
